Mianwali ASO seizes non duty paid Toyota Corolla Saloon

MIANWALI: The Anti Smuggling Organization (ASO) Mianwali  has seized non duty paid Toyota Corolla (X.E ) Saloon car worth Rs 10,46,400 involving customs duty and taxes amounting to Rs, 5,46,400 under the Customs Act 1969.

As per details, Deputy Collector Usman Tariq received information regarding non duty paid vehicles. He formed a team comprising, Muhammad Umar Bhatti, Azhar Hussain Jafari, Riasat Hussain, sepoys Muhammad Ashraf, Faiz Ahmad, Riaz Ahmad and Muhammad Yousaf.

The team noticed a vehicle bearing registration no: A-1348 (Peshawar) model 1999. The driver namely Zair ullah son of Noor ullah failed to produce the lawful proof of its importation even registration book. He further informed in his statement that the said vehicle is smuggled one and involved in police case. Therefore, The ASO team impounded the vehicle under Section 168 of the Customs Act-1969.

Deputy Collector Usman Tariq forwarded the case to Customs Adjudication. Collector Muhammad Sadiq has appreciated the performance of the Mianwali ASO which foiled various smuggling bids in the region.
